President Donald Trump will swear in Kevin Warsh as the new chair of the Federal Reserve during a White House ceremony on Friday. Warsh, a former Federal Reserve governor and Trump’s hand-picked choice to lead the central bank, steps into the role amid ongoing market attention on monetary policy direction. The appointment marks a key leadership transition for the Fed.

According to reports, Kevin Warsh will be sworn in as chair of the Federal Reserve on Friday in a ceremony at the White House, with President Trump administering the oath of office. Warsh has been described as Trump’s hand-picked selection to lead the central bank. He previously served as a Federal Reserve governor from 2006 to 2011, appointed by President George W. Bush. During his tenure, Warsh was involved in decisions during the 2008 financial crisis and has remained a prominent commentator on monetary policy in the years since. His academic background includes a law degree from Stanford and early experience at Morgan Stanley. The swearing-in ceremony is expected to be a brief official event, after which Warsh will formally assume the role of Fed chair, succeeding current Chair Jerome Powell, whose term is ending. The timing of the appointment comes as the Fed continues to navigate a complex economic environment with inflation moderating but still above target, and labor markets showing mixed signals. Warsh’s policy views have been closely watched by market participants; he has in the past expressed concerns about the Fed’s balance sheet and favored a rules-based approach to monetary policy. However, no specific policy announcements are expected at the ceremony.

Key takeaways from the announcement include the potential for a shift in the Fed’s communication style and decision-making process under Warsh. As a former governor, Warsh is familiar with the institution’s internal dynamics, which could facilitate a smoother transition. Market observers may focus on any signals about his stance on interest rates, inflation targeting, or the pace of quantitative tightening. Given his past writings and speeches, Warsh has shown skepticism toward aggressive monetary easing, suggesting a possible preference for a more disciplined policy framework. This could influence market expectations for the path of short-term rates and long-term bond yields. Additionally, the swearing-in underscores the close relationship between the White House and the Fed’s leadership, a factor that may raise questions about the central bank’s independence, though Warsh has publicly advocated for institutional autonomy. The change in leadership occurs at a time when the Fed faces competing pressures: controlling inflation while avoiding a sharp economic slowdown. Any early policy moves or statements from Warsh would likely be scrutinized by investors, economists, and global central banks.

From an investment perspective, the arrival of a new Fed chair introduces a measure of uncertainty regarding future monetary policy. Market participants may recalibrate their expectations for rate cuts or hikes based on Warsh’s first public remarks and the tone of his initial policy meetings. Historically, leadership transitions at the Fed have been accompanied by periods of volatility as the market adjusts to a potentially different policy bias. However, the extent of any policy shift would likely depend on incoming economic data—particularly inflation readings, employment figures, and GDP growth. The impact on different asset classes could vary: equities may react to changes in interest rate expectations, while fixed-income investors could focus on the Fed’s stance on the balance sheet and forward guidance. The dollar’s value may also be sensitive to perceptions about the U.S. interest rate trajectory relative to other major economies. It remains early to draw conclusions, and investors are advised to monitor the Fed’s official communications post-swearing-in for clearer policy signals. The broader implication is that the new leadership could either continue the current path or introduce modifications, but any changes would likely be gradual and data-dependent.
